What it is, How it works

The utility of hair testing as a tool for alcohol and drug detection is widely acknowledged. The composition of hair allows it to capture biomarkers over an extended timeframe, offering a historical account of substance use. When hair samples are taken near the scalp, they can reflect usage patterns up to a span of roughly three months. Hair collection is straightforward, relatively resistant to tampering, and easy to transport.

To acquire a 100mg sample for optimal analysis, a 1.5-inch portion consisting of roughly 200 hair strands (equivalent to the diameter of a #2 pencil) taken closest to the scalp is needed. For comprehensive tests such as EtG or those exceeding 10 panels, a 150mg sample is advised. The precise weight of the specimen should be measured with a jeweler’s scale. Should scalp hair be unavailable, an equivalent mass of body hair is acceptable. Specifically, "scalp hair" refers solely to hair on the head, whereas "body hair" encompasses all other types (e.g., facial, axillary).

Process Overview

The laboratory procedure for processing drug test results involves four crucial stages: Accessioning, Screening, Extraction, and Confirmation.

During Accessioning, the sample is initially introduced into the laboratory system. This phase ensures that the sample is properly sealed and transported, assigns a random LAN (Laboratory Accessioning Number), and completes any data entry not covered by an electronic chain of custody system.

Screening is a preliminary assessment for drugs of abuse. Although it is a cost-effective screening method for excluding drug use on most samples, a confirmed test is required for legal proceedings. Samples that test presumptively positive during Screening necessitate further confirmation.

For samples flagged as presumptively positive during Screening, more hair is extracted from the original sample and readied for the Extraction phase. During Extraction, drug compounds are isolated from hair at significantly lower concentrations compared to other methods (e.g., urine or oral fluid), which accounts for the complexity of hair drug screening.

Confirmation for any positive screenings is completed using GC/MS, GC/MS/MS, or LC/MS/MS methods. Before Confirmation, all presumptive positive samples are cleansed as required. The complete laboratory flow from Accessioning to Confirmation undergoes evaluation in line with CAP (College of American Pathologists) Hair designation and ISO / IEC 17025 standards.

Advantages of hair drug testing:

  • Extended detection window: Hair drug tests can determine drug use up to 90 days back, unlike urine tests with a more limited timeframe.
  • Hard to deceive: Cheating a hair drug test is extremely challenging, thus enhancing result reliability.
  • Offers historical insights: It documents a pattern of drug consumption over time, not merely recent use.

Limitations:

  • Cannot spot recent consumption: It takes about 5-7 days before drugs become traceable in hair.
  • Expense: Hair drug tests generally incur higher costs than other testing techniques.
  • Result variability: Elements like hair color and personal differences in hair growth may influence drug metabolite concentrations in hair.

Note: Although frequently dubbed "hair follicle tests", the assessment actually focuses on the hair strand, not the follicle beneath the scalp.
